Key Plus Bremerton Program
Down Payment Assistance Loan Program
A second mortgage program with a 3.00% interest rate and
a fifteen-year loan term for people buying home or condominium within Bremerton City Limits.
House Key Plus Bremerton combines with the House Key State Bond
below-market interest rate first mortgage loan program.
How does the program work?
You must be able to qualify for the House Key State Bond 30 year first mortgage
loan program. This program allows up to $20,000 in down payment assistance with
payments at 3% interest on a fifteen year term.
There is Shared Appreciation for the first nine years.
You must be a first-time homebuyer and the home you are purchasing must be your
principal residence and owner-occupied. The definition of a first-time homebuyer
is that you have not owned a home anytime in the past three years.
You must attend a FREE Homebuyer Education Seminar sponsored by the
Washington State Housing Finance Commission and receive your certificate, a
one-on-one pre-purchase counseling session, and a post purchase counseling
sessions. The seminar and counseling will
provide you with the information you will need to purchase and maintain your
first home.
Maximum Income Limits
To be eligible for House Key Plus Bremerton your household income must not
exceed these limits:
1 person $39,700 | 2 person $45,350
| 3 person $51,050 | 4 person $56,700
5 person $61,250 | 6 person $65,750
| 7 person $70,300 | 8 person $70,900
Borrowers must attend a Commission-sponsored homebuyer seminar prior to
reserving funds under the House Key Program. Cash back to borrowers is not
allowed.
How are funds used?
Funds may be used for down payment and closing costs based upon need. The
Borrower’s down payment requirement is 1/2% of the purchase price or $1000,
whichever is greater. Up to ½ of the 1/2% can be from gift funds.
How much can you borrow?
Eligible households may qualify for a maximum loan amount of up to $20,000.
A House Key participating loan officer can help you determine an acquisition
price you can afford, how much cash you will need to close, and how much you can
borrow on a House Key Plus Bremerton loan.
